As it has been pitted, it'sácheesecake vs cheesesteak. The City That Never Sleeps vs The City of Brotherly Love. Girardi vs Manuel. A-Rod vs Ryan Howard. CC Sabathia vs Cliff Lee. It might be a moot point, but who wouldn't want to see the Philadelphia Phillies and the New York Yankees playing tonight? I mean, you have one American Leagueáteam in its 40th title series, winning 27 since 1923. The other team beat the up-start Tampa Bay Rays last year in the 2008 World Series, ending a 28-year drought. Both teams seemed evenly matched, although word has it that the New York Yankees have had Mystique and Aura on lock ever since the early 20th century.
